The night before a scorcher, I move the plants that can be moved to areas that will be shady during the day.
I've also begun the routine of watering thoroughly every night. I'm going to continue doing this until the end of Summer. The idea is that this gives plants several hours to soak up moisture without the sun soaking it up instead. Since I've been doing this, I haven't had any plants die due to the heat.
My suggestion to those of you experiencing heat waves is to take up the habit of watering thoroughly between 8 p.m. and midnight.
